[CSHARP-1611] The wait queue for acquiring a connection to server localhost:27017 is full Created: 22/Mar/16 Updated: 13/Oct/17 Resolved: 13/Oct/17 |
|
| Status: | Closed |
| Project: | C# Driver |
| Component/s: | Connectivity |
| Affects Version/s: | 2.2.3 |
| Fix Version/s: | None |
| Type: | New Feature | Priority: | Major - P3 |
| Reporter: | Rufus Houston | Assignee: | Robert Stam |
| Resolution: | Done | Votes: | 1 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Environment: |
Production |
||
| Description |
|
Please add pipelining. We are also running parallel requests. We recently started receiving the following error and needed to increase our connection pool. The wait queue for acquiring a connection to server localhost:27017 is full. Looks like there was a similar issue posted https://groups.google.com/forum/#!topic/mongodb-csharp/bVwTJbVYKfo |
| Comments |
| Comment by Robert Stam [ 13/Oct/17 ] |
|
It is not unexpected for the wait queue to fill when the workload exceeds the available connections by more than the size of the wait queue. |